I know that it was before 1973, because we moved that year, and I know we had been once or twice before then. So, I'm guessing either '71 or '72, when I would have been 8 or 9. From 1974 on, we went every year until I graduated college, with two exceptions (I was off doing ROTC stuff).

We would also visit Dogpatch a couple of times, the trout hatchery, the Passion Play at Eureka Springs a couple of times, the battlefield at Pea Ridge, and Mammoth Spring.

But, the core of our visit was always SDC and Shepherd of the Hills, plus a stop to visit the SOTH book store. Music-wise, we saw the Foggy River Boys, Brashears, and Presleys, and had pretty much settled on the Presleys as our favorites. I think that's where we first saw Shoji Tabuchi, before he became a big name. I don't think we ever saw the Baldknobbers.
